    Mawlynnong: Asia’s Cleanest Village A Hidden Gem in Meghalaya Where Nature Meets Cleanliness Mawlynnong is unlike anywhere else on Earth. It’s a village where there are no plastic bags, no garbage lying around, no pollution. Children sweep the streets. Homes practice zero waste. It sounds like fiction, but it’s real—and it’s in Northeast India, a region most tourists never hear about. Mawlynnong was named Asia’s cleanest village. Not because of government mandate, but because the community decided to live differently.
